Yo La Tengo and Constructed to Spill have introduced a co-headlining tour for this summer time. Set to happen throughout choose U.S. cities, the eight-date run begins on July 10 in Atlanta, Georgia, and concludes on July 18 in Louisville, Kentucky. Take a look at their full record of tour dates under.
These co-headlining dates will cap off Yo La Tengo’s already ongoing tour. The indie rock trio is making their approach throughout the nation this spring, with a number of multi-night residencies at choose venues. Their latest album, 2023’s This Silly World, additionally got here with the five-song EP The Bunker Periods a number of months later. Yo La Tengo additionally not too long ago launched their rating from Kelly Reichardt’s 2006 drama Previous Pleasure this previous March.
As for Constructed to Spill, their final studio album was 2022’s When the Wind Forgets Your Title. Final yr, they went on a thirtieth anniversary tour for his or her 1994 LP There’s Nothing Fallacious With Love.
